Sun Ra And His Intergalactic Research Arkestra* ?– It's After The End Of The World - Live At The Donaueschingen And Berlin Festivals 1st PRESS !!!! MPS
CONDITION: VG++/ VG++
Label: MPS Records ?– CRM 748 Format: Vinyl, LP, Album, Gatefold
Country: Germany Released: 1970 Genre: Jazz Style: Free Jazz, Space-Age
Tracklist
A1 Strange Dreams - Strange Worlds - Black Myth / It's After The End Of The World 14:40 A2 Black Forest Myth 9:15 B1 Watusi, Egyptian March 2:48 B2 Myth Versus Reality (The Myth-Science Aproach) / Angelic Proclamation / Out In Space 18:22 B3 Duos 4:42Companies etc
- Recorded At – Donaueschinger Musiktage
- Recorded At – Berlin Jazz Festival
- Printed By – Johannes Alt GmbH
Credits
- Alto Saxophone, Clarinet, Flute – Abshlom Ben Shlomo*
- Alto Saxophone, Flute, Clarinet – Danny Davis
- Alto Saxophone, Flute, Oboe, Piccolo Flute, Drums – Marshall Allen
- Artwork – Heinz Bähr (2)
- Artwork [Cover Painting] – Hieronymus Bosch (3)
- Baritone Saxophone, Alto Saxophone, Flute – Danny Thompson*
- Baritone Saxophone, Tenor Saxophone, Alto Saxophone, Clarinet, Bass Clarinet, Flute, Drums – Pat Patrick
- Bass – Alejandro Blake Fearon*
- Bass Clarinet – Robert Cummings
- Drums – Lex Humphries
- Drums, Oboe, Flute – James Jackson*
- Engineer [Stereo Light-sound Coordination] – Richard Wilkinson (2)
- English Horn – Augustus Browning
- Liner Notes [Translation] – Gisela Miller
- Mellophone, Trumpet – Ahk Tal Ebah*
- Oboe, Bassoon, Bass Clarinet – Leroy Taylor (2)
- Organ [Farfisa, Hohner Electra], Clavinet [Hohner], Piano, Performer [Roc-si-chord, Spacemaster], Synthesizer [Mini-moog], Voice, Composed By, Arranged By – Sun Ra
- Percussion [African], Other [Fireeater, Dancer] – Hazoume*
- Percussion [Hand Drums] – Nimrod Hunt
- Percussion, Other [Dancer] – Ife Tayo, Math Samba
- Photography By – Hans Harzheim
- Producer, Liner Notes – Joachim E. Berendt*
- Tenor Saxophone, Percussion – John Gilmore
- Trumpet – Kwame Hadi
- Violin, Viola, Cello, Bass – Alan Silva
- Voice – June Tyson
Notes
Recorded at the Donaueschingen Music Festival (oct. 17, 70) and at the Berlin Jazz Festival (nov. 7, 70)price rating
